Round 1: BLOB FIGHT
Let the games begin! Quick refreshers
Quote:
Starting of fthis match is TalkSick's Lickitung, humorously named Tongstun. And by humorously I mean cringy. He too think his name is a horrid pun, and tries to evoke amnesia to forget it. While he couldn't forget it, he at least managed to fortify himself against special attacks. Not seeing his foe make a move, the Lickitung starts to create bubbles from his saliva. It seems this is what the Jigglypuff was waiting for, and she starts to violently spin. Steel orbs of energy soon are formed and imbued into her, and she fires off with full force. As she launches herself, her foe launches his attack. Yet it seems steel is stronger than bubbles, and the bubble beam is cut through and barely makes a dent or slows down her momentum. She then crashes into her foe's massive tongue, causing him to recoil a bit. During this recoil, the Puff charges a significant amount of energy into her right fist. She then slams it on Tongstun's skull, the dynamic punch creating a small explosion in the area. The Lickitung takes a crippling blow, and is pushed back, close enough to almost fall into the creek. Thankfully, his Amnesia early seemed to have prevent any confusion from taking hold. Tongstun took a massive beating this round, and is nearing his second third. Energy wise he's doing fine, both on psychic and water. Puff barely took any damage, but used a tad bit more energy then her foe. Her steel is still decent yet her fighting is at half.

Round 2: Child in Time
Geoff looks upon Tongstun preparing to send forth a burst of water, the Lickitung also gathering forth energy while perched precariously on the edge of the bridge. Geoff manages to strike first, sending forth a water gun the energy strikes Tongstun knocking him off the bridge and into the water below! Tongstun however manages to summon forth a surf wave lifting him back up onto the bridge while dealing a small amount of damage to the Jigglypuff.
Geoff and Tongstun lock eyes once again knowing this match will not be decided by a show of gen 1 crack type spam but by clear strategy. Geoff begins to gather fairy energy sending off a dazzling gleam of light upon the Lickitung whom channels some steel energy and cuts through some of the fairy energy before striking Geoff dealing a super effective hit. Summary: Geoff took a large hit droppng closer to the 2nd. Tongstun has fallen into the 2nd. Both good for two. Water energy for both is roughly half used. Steel for Tongstun is there as well.
